Final Stats from UND.com

Final Stats from UND.com

Team Statistics (Final)
2012 Notre Dame Football
#18 Michigan vs #11 Notre Dame (Sep 22, 2012 at Notre Dame, Ind.)

Team Totals MICH ND
FIRST DOWNS 19 14
Rushing 9 6
Passing 9 6
Penalty 1 2
NET YARDS RUSHING 161 94
Rushing Attempts 41 31
Average Per Rush 3.9 3.0
Rushing Touchdowns 0 1
Yards Gained Rushing 192 101
Yards Lost Rushing 31 7
NET YARDS PASSING 138 145
Completions-Attempts-Int 13-25-5 11-19-2
Average Per Attempt 5.5 7.6
Average Per Completion 10.6 13.2
Passing Touchdowns 0 0
TOTAL OFFENSE YARDS 299 239
Total offense plays 66 50
Average Gain Per Play 4.5 4.8
Fumbles: Number-Lost 2-1 0-0
Penalties: Number-Yards 5-38 5-49
PUNTS-YARDS 1-34 4-151
Average Yards Per Punt 34.0 37.8
Net Yards Per Punt 34.0 37.8
Inside 20 1 1
50+ Yards 0 0
Touchbacks 0 0
Fair catch 1 2
KICKOFFS-YARDS 3-180 4-258
Average Yards Per Kickoff 60.0 64.5
Net Yards Per Kickoff 40.0 36.5
Touchbacks 3 1
Punt returns: Number-Yards-TD 0-0-0 0-0-0
Average Per Return 0.0 0.0
Kickoff returns: Number-Yds-TD 3-87-0 0-0-0
Average Per Return 29.0 0.0
Interceptions: Number-Yds-TD 2-7-0 5-69-0
Fumble Returns: Number-Yds-TD 0-0-0 0-0-0
Miscellaneous Yards 0 0
Possession Time 33:19 26:41
1st Quarter 11:15 3:45
2nd Quarter 5:18 9:42
3rd Quarter 11:37 3:23
4th Quarter 5:09 9:51
Third-Down Conversions 8 of 15 3 of 9
Fourth-Down Conversions 1 of 1 0 of 0
Red-Zone Scores-Chances 2-5 2-3
Touchdowns 0-5 1-3
Field goals 2-5 1-3
Sacks By: Number-Yards 0-0 3-21
PAT Kicks 0-0 1-1
Field Goals 2-3 2-2
